Output 14fadb7efa5bf2bb1666c3133b057c554dbb96e26eaa6f4c3bac3cc6820a69a5:14

value
233176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5e0330126d06799c923ce485293af05b9924557 OP_EQUAL
address
3Q764BHrY6iYvBgryoScyRzsQ7fedpDKfN
transaction
14fadb7efa5bf2bb1666c3133b057c554dbb96e26eaa6f4c3bac3cc6820a69a5
confirmations
251348
spent
true